Hi all,

I'm a keen boat rider (but not that good - w2w 180s etc). I have not progressed much in the last cople of years, partly becuase of having 2 children, but also because I failed to get on with my ronix mana that I bought a few years ago.

I find it too slow, too locked in and generally just suck on it. At the end of last season I used an old motive which I got on really well with. Fast, loose and I cleared the wakes a yard further without even really trying.

All this makes me want to get a new board. I'm not a fan of all the marketing bs which makes every board sound like perfect board, so I want some advice on something that is not too advanced, and is something I can progress on.

I had started looking at the cwb faction which gets good, but not amazing, reports.

From reading around on here, I also have noticed slingshot, and I like the reviews and reports. As well as recommendations on any other board, I'd love to heard which slingshot board you'd recommend for boat use. I fear the response might be too much of a change for now, so was looking towards the Newton or the Whip. There isn't much info on these two, so what do people think?
